2.For railway lines cruising at speeds up to 350 km/h, the Level 0 track inspection instrument is your ultimate choice, ensuring impeccable precision and reliability.
For railway lines operating at speeds up to 200 km/h, rely on our Level 1 track inspection instrument for exceptional performance and unparalleled accuracy.
3.Travel speed: Ensure uniformity with a maximum speed of ≤ 8km/h, although a smooth 4km/h is recommended for optimal inspection results.
Supply voltage: Stable performance guaranteed with a supply voltage of 14.4V±1.5, ensuring consistent operation.
Sampling spacing: Achieve meticulous precision with a sampling spacing of 0.125m, providing 8 data points per meter for comprehensive analysis.
Overall dimensions (L×W×H): Built compactly at 1600mm×850mm×235mm, designed for easy handling and efficient deployment.
Lithium battery: Boasting a rated voltage of 14.4v, this battery ensures sustained power and performance.
Rated capacity: With a robust rated capacity of 8Ah, this battery powers operations with resilience.
Weight: Weighing approximately 32kg, it strikes a balance between portability and stability for field operations.
4.Track inspection instrument detection items:
- Gauge
- Track Gauge Variation Rate
- Cross level (Superelevation)
- Track twist
- Longitudinal level (Vertical profile)
- Alignment (Lateral alignment)
- Versine
- Mileage
